Description of Subjects/Issues The purpose of the proposed emergency rule is to update Food Assistance rules (10 CCR 2506-1) that implement the federal policy option called Transitional Food Assistance. The Food Assistance Program is proposing to change the implementation date from July 1, 2016, to November 1, 2016. Since Transitional Food Assistance is a federal policy option that Colorado has chosen to implement, Colorado has the discretion to set the implementation date. The aim of Transitional Food Assistance is to help meet a family’s nutritional needs for five months as they transition into self-sufficiency. The policy option allows states to provide stable Food Assistance benefits to families that receive Food Assistance and Colorado Works (CW) basic cash assistance but become ineligible for Colorado Works cash assistance during the middle of the household’s certification period because changes in the family’s income makes them no longer eligible for cash assistance.
